Zhou Dedong's horror novels had unique horror elements and narrative styles, which were mainly manifested in the following aspects: 1. Non-linear narration: Zhou Dedong's horror novels usually use non-linear narration to interweave multiple story lines together, making it difficult for readers to predict the development and ending of the story. This way of narration increased the complexity and horror of the story. 2. Horror elements: Zhou Dedong's horror novels are full of various horror elements such as ghosts, zombies, ghosts, monsters, plagues, etc. He was good at using details and atmosphere to create a terrifying atmosphere that made the readers feel fear and uneasiness. 3. Character Creation: The characters in Zhou Dedong's horror novels have distinct personalities and characteristics. Some characters have profound psychological descriptions so that readers can better understand their actions and thoughts. 4. Rich imagination: Zhou Dedong's imagination is very rich. He can create a variety of mysterious worlds and scenes to surprise readers. 5. Narrative style: Zhou Dedong's horror novel narrative style is unique. He is good at using dialogue and description to show the characters and scenes in the story so that readers can better understand the meaning of the story. At the same time, he also liked to use black humor and sarcasm to increase the horror and legibility of the story.
